The DJI Avata 2 Fly More Combo is a cutting-edge FPV drone designed for adults seeking immersive, adrenaline-fueled flying experiences. Featuring a 4K/60fps ultra-wide camera with advanced RockSteady stabilization, built-in propeller guards for enhanced safety, and intuitive motion controls, it enables beginners and pros alike to capture stunning POV content. With a maximum 13 km transmission range and up to 23 minutes of flight time, this combo includes DJI Goggles 3 and DJI RC Motion 3 remote for a complete, ready-to-fly FPV adventure.

Childhood Dream Achieved - Flying Like A Bird!
I just got to fly the DJI Avata 2, and dude, it’s so much fun. If you’ve ever been curious about flying FPV drones but felt kinda intimidated by all the gear and setup, this one’s for you. So, first off, it comes with these goggles (DJI Goggles 3) that are super comfy and give you that full-on immersive flight vibe — like, you feel like you’re actually in the sky. And instead of the typical drone controller, it uses this motion-sensing thing called the RC Motion 3. You basically point where you want to go. It sounds gimmicky, but trust me, it just works. After a few minutes, you’re swooping around like you’ve done this for years. The camera on it is insane for how small the drone is — it shoots in 4K, and the footage looks chef’s kiss. Super wide angle too, so everything feels big and dramatic. It even does slow motion if you want to get those buttery cinematic shots. And it’s got a ton of internal storage, which is awesome if you’re like me and forget to bring SD cards half the time. What really got me though is how beginner-friendly it is. There’s this Easy ACRO mode that basically lets you do flips and rolls just by pressing a button. It makes you look like a pro, even if you’ve never flown an FPV drone before. And if you're worried about crashing — don’t. It’s built like a little tank with propeller guards and all, so it can take a few hits while you're getting the hang of it. The only thing that might be a small downside is that the simulator support isn’t amazing yet, so if you’re someone who wants to practice a lot virtually first, that’s something to keep in mind. But honestly, it’s forgiving enough that you could learn on the fly (literally). If you’ve been on the fence about getting into drones or FPV in general, the Avata 2 makes it feel way less scary and way more fun. It’s like DJI made it for people who want the thrill without the stress.

If your a beginner get DJI refresh
Excellent little drone, fun to fly, very quick, durable and a perfect entry level drone. I got the DJI care refresh plan I’m new to these FPV drones so I thought better safe than safe than sorry I did manage to crash this thing multiple times in the two days I had it and it took them like a champ at least the first few. After about 10 crashes I noticed it wasn’t flying right and upon inspection the left front motor was starting to bind up and was almost like a bearing or something was ceasing up so I decided to fly it anyway I mean I had the care refresh package so why not. After about 6 minutes into this flight I decided I was good enough to try sport mode that was a mistake I sent it right into the big oak tree in my front yard it smacked a large limb bounced off the trunk then slammed into the concrete below that was the end of the drone the motors would bind because the frame got bent. However amidst all that no props were broken so under normal flight conditions this thing is built tough and can handle whatever you throw at it. Overall the value is exceptional for as well built as it is and what you get I think it’s fairly good and reasonable. The bad Battery life, it ain’t the greatest I averaged about 10 minutes of flight time ripping it with sport mode before I crashed and ended its life now on normal mode it did perform well average time was about 18 minutes and you could still rip around just not as quickly in sport mode. After a couple hard hits the gimbal would come out of its mount and it was a pain to get back secured again that should definitely be addressed. Also with care refresh I thought you could keep your wrecked drone but apparently you have to send the drone only back and if it’s worthy of replacement they will if not they just repair it so if you get the refresh plan keep that in mind plus it’s $50 to send it back to them and turn around time is roughly about a week or 2 depending on material availability. I only included this because it’s an FPV drone you’re gonna wreck it regardless if you’re experienced or not because some of the controls aren’t as nimble as you’d think or not as responsive as I thought it would be one misconception is the gimbal itself it gives the illusion that the drone is flying straight up or down when pointing up and down but in reality it’s just the gimbal so the likelihood of wrecking is fairly high.
